Question

a compound X is formed by the reaction fo a carboxylic acid C2H4O2and an alcohol in presence of a few drops of H2SO4.the alcohol on oxidation with alkaline KMnO4followed by acidification gives the same carboxylic acid as used in this reacation . give the name and structures of the (a) carboxylic acid,(b)alcohol and (c) compound X.also write the reaction.

Open in App
Solution

Mol. formula of acid = C2H4O2

As it isan acid -COOH group has to be present, subtracting it from above formula we get = CH3

Therefore the acid is CH3COOH

The alcohol on oxidation is said to give the above acid, reducing it sequentially will give us ethanal and then, the alcohol ethanol = C2H5OH

CH3COOH + C2H5OH -------> CH3COOC2H5

Acetic Acid and alcohol will form ester ethyl acetate
